Google is continuing to make its monthly Glass updates available in a timely manner. The newest version of the wearable firmware, XE7, is now ready to download on the Google Glass Developers page, right alongside the two older downloads. It's a beefy 346MB package, delivered in the usual ZIP format.

XE7 adds a ton of new features for Glass testers and developers, including more varied "ok glass" commands and contextual actions, improvements to search functionality, an updated home screen, and better contact management and sharing. The most notable improvement is probably the inclusion of a web browser, which activates after you choose a search result. YouTube videos can now be viewed directly on the Glass screen as well.

The XE7 over-the-air update should have reached most Explorer units by now. Advanced users can flash the system image above via the standard ADB interface.
